Why it's built this way
Resistance training in adults over 50 adds meaningful lean muscle (roughly 1 kg on average) and strength, directly countering the age-related muscle loss (sarcopenia) that threatens independence. Start light and progress steadily.
Sources: Peterson et al., Med Sci Sports Exerc 2011 (resistance training & lean mass, 50+); Peterson et al., Ageing Res Rev 2010 (resistance training & strength, older adults)

Who should adapt or skip it
- If you’re at higher fall risk, do the standing work beside a wall or sturdy chair, and clear new exercise with your doctor if you have heart, joint or balance conditions.
- As with any new routine, check with a clinician first if you have a medical condition, are injured, pregnant, or returning from a long lay-off. This is general information, not medical advice.
